Key Cost Drivers in Software Projects
The prime factors that go into the software development cost need to be properly looked at before looking at the cost-saving strategies. Here are the prime factors-
1. Labor and Development Costs
One of the biggest costs in software development is the salary of the developers you hire. It is very important to hire skilled developers, UI/UX designers, testers, and project managers- all of which are a significant investment. The cost of hiring a developer can depend on:
- Location: The cost of hiring developers varies geographically. When compared, you will notice that it is cheaper to hire developers from Eastern Europe or India than to hire from the U.S. and Western Europe.
- Experience: Based on the level of expertise you require, the costs can differ. Senior developers charge higher salaries on account of more experience, as compared to junior or mid-level developers.
- Technology Stack: The technology stack you choose affects the cost of the software.
2. Software Licenses and Tools
There are many paid tools that are purchased for software development projects for development, testing, and project management. These tools include-
- Development Environments: JetBrains or Visual Studio are some paid IDE tools (Integrated Development Environments).
- Project Management: Progress tracking tools like Jira, Monday.com, or Asana.
- Testing Tools: Tools for automated and manual testing- Selenium, BrowserStack, or Postman.
- CI/CD Pipelines: GitHub Actions, GitLab, or Jenkins are some paid automation tools.
Purchasing these tools for your project can quickly add to your software development cost.
3. Infrastructure and Hosting
- Cloud Hosting: AWS, Google Cloud, and Azure have differing prices, and charges are based on usage.
- Databases: Managed database solutions like MongoDB Atlas or PostgreSQL have a monthly payment system.
- Networking: Content Delivery Networks (CDNs) and security services, such as SSL certificates and firewalls, incur ongoing expenses.
4. Project Scope and Complexity
If your project is complex, it can run up the costs. In case you wish to integrate larger and more feature-rich applications, it will take more time, resources, and expert skills. Some common factors that add to your software development cost are-
- Custom business logic and features powered by AI.
- Integrations with third-party APIs (such as payment gateways, CRM systems, and cloud storage).
- Support across multiple platforms (desktop, web, and mobile).
5. Scope Creep and Unclear Requirements
Projects that lack clear requirements frequently encounter scope creep, resulting in additional features being requested during the development process. This can lead to:
- Longer development timelines.
- Greater resource allocation.
- Increased costs for testing and deployment.
To avoid uncontrolled costs, organizations should define their project requirements clearly, and not add any unnecessary features that can easily drive up costs.
Strategies to Optimize Costs Without Sacrificing Quality
Cutting costs should not mean compromising on software quality. Here are effective strategies to reduce software development cost while maintaining excellence:
1. Leverage Open-Source Technologies
Several open-source technologies are cheaper as compared to certain expensive proprietary software that businesses spend on. Consider using Node js for Backend, React js or Vue js for frontend, PostgreSQL or MongoDB for database solutions, and Docker or Kubernetes as CI/CD tools. These are cost-effective stacks with a large community of developers for support.
2. Hire Remote or Offshore Developers
One of the most efficient ways to cut down your software development cost is to hire developers from a cost-effective region or hire offshore development centers. If you outsource the development process to IT staff augmentation firms, you do not have to worry about training new talent. Hiring offshore or nearshore developers also cuts costs by many folds, and working with a remote development team is another alternative that brings many advantages to the table. Several businesses save 60% on development costs by opting to hire developers from India, Eastern Europe, and Latin America.
3. Automate Testing and Deployment
The task of manually testing and deploying can be very time-consuming and expensive. To reduce your software development cost, automate software testing by using tools like Selenium, Jest, or Cypress. Implement your CI/CD pipelines to automate builds, testing, and deployment. Utilize Infrastructure-as-Code(IaC) to manage your cloud resources efficiently.
4. Adopt Agile Development Methodologies
If you opt for traditional software development methods, your development cycle can be very long and expensive. So use agile methodologies instead, which can help optimize costs by breaking projects into smaller and manageable sprints, focusing on delivering the most valuable features first, and integrating user feedback at an early stage.
5. Cloud-Based Development Environments
Businesses can significantly reduce their software development cost by using cloud-based development environments instead of the traditional on-premise infrastructure, which is expensive to set up and maintain. AWS Cloud9, GitHub Codespaces can be used for remote coding, AWS Lambda, Google Cloud Functions for scalability, and other pay-as-you-go cloud storage models for cutting unnecessary costs.

Maintaining High Quality While Reducing Costs
1. Enforce Rigorous Code Reviews
If your code quality is good, you can easily prevent costly post-release bug fixes. To ensure quality, you can implement automated code review by using tools like SonarQube or ESLint, promote peer code reviews to maintain uniformity and coding standards and use static code analysis to identify vulnerabilities in your code at an early stage.
2. Implement CI/CD Pipelines
Implementing CI/CD Pipelines can help automate testing and deployment which reduces the need for human intervention and eliminates manual errors, saving a lot of time. Benefits of CI/CD pipelines include quick deployment of bug fixes, automated rollbacks that help prevent major failures, and faster release cycles that reduce the time-to-market of your software.
3. Prioritize Security from Day One
You should always ensure that your application is secure and has no vulnerabilities to security breaches. Such breaches can cause huge financial losses. To improve your security, you can use encryption for sensitive data, apply access controls and authentication, and regularly update dependencies to prevent vulnerabilities.
4. Optimize Performance and UX
If your app is slow and has bugs, it will lead to a fall in user experience, which will raise support costs for fixing the errors. For your customer to have a seamless experience, you should reduce database queries using caching mechanisms, optimize front-end assets with lazy loading, and conduct regular usability testing to refine your application’s UI/UX.
Realistic Budget Forecasting for Software Development
Now that we have looked at the various costs that go into your project, you should have a well-planned budget so that your software development cost does not escalate. Here are some ways you can forecast your budget effectively-
1. Use Budgeting and Tracking Tools
To ensure that you do not overspend, use tools like Clockify, Harvest, and AWS Cost Explorer which will help track expenses in real time. Businesses should establish spending limits for cloud services, monitor developer hours and their productivity, and keep altering budgets based on data-driven insights. This will help you keep your spending under control and on track for your project.
2. Create a Minimum Viable Product (MVP)
Before diving into the development of a full-fledged product, first develop an MVP which will help you validate your idea and it can be built with minimal investment. This way, businesses can test market demand before executing full-scale development, gather user feedback to fix any loose ends or refine existing features, and ultimately reduce unnecessary development costs.
3. Account for Hidden Costs
Many hidden costs go overlooked or are missed by businesses. These can include costs of maintenance and software updates, customer support and bug fixes, or even third-party API fees and cloud service overages. These costs need to be factored into your forecasted budget to avoid unexpected financial strain.
